Common name Southern Elephant Seal
Modern binomial name Mirounga leonina
First described Linnaeus 1758
Distribution Occassional annual sightings in Tasmania.
Reference Strahan, The Mammals of Australia, 2nd edition. Page: 686-7, ill.686
Frederick Polydore Nodder (1751 - 1800)
Nodder was an English natural history artist of plants, animals and fauna. He was botanical artist to Queen Charlotte and also worked for Joseph Banks on the monumental publication of the botanical specimens collected on James Cook's first voyage. Known as Banks' Florilegium, it was never printed during Bank's lifetime.
